Refactor KNX DALI Gateway Configuration and Update Device Parameters
- Introduced configuration macros for OEM manufacturer ID, application number, and application version in knxprod.h. - Updated product identity definitions to use the new configuration macros. - Modified device type enumeration to include additional device types. - Adjusted color space enumeration values for consistency. - Defined generated group object layout constants for memory offsets and block sizes. - Enhanced knx_dali_gw.cpp to utilize the new configuration macros for manufacturer ID and program version. - Updated the device initialization logic to reflect the new hardware and program version structures. - Removed obsolete knx_dali_gw subproject and updated related submodules.
